Ergani is a small town located in the southeastern region of Turkey. Situated in the Diyarbakir Province, Ergani is known for its rich history, cultural heritage, and stunning natural beauty. The town is nestled among the picturesque mountains, offering breathtaking views of the surrounding landscapes.
One of the main attractions in Ergani is its historical sites. The town is home to several ancient ruins and archaeological sites that date back to various periods, including the Roman, Byzantine, and Ottoman eras. Visitors can explore the remnants of ancient settlements, such as the Ergani Castle, which stands as a testament to the town's storied past.
